CVE-2014-0372 is a vulnerability of currently unknown severity. Unspecified vulnerability in the Oracle Demantra Demand Management component in Oracle Supply Chain Products Suite 7.2.0.3 SQL-Server, 7.3.0, 7.3.1, 12.2.1, and 12.2.2 allows remote authenticated users to affect confidentiality and integrity via unknown vectors related to DM Others.. EPSS estimates a 8.76% chance of exploitation in the next 30 days.
